How Crawl Space Water Removal Works

Our team’s process for crawl space water removal is designed to get your home back to normal as quickly and safely as possible. We start by assessing the damage and identifying the source of the water. From there, we’ll use our advanced equipment to extract the water and dry out your crawl space. This process typically takes 3-5 days, depending on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

We’ll send a technician to your property to assess the damage and identify the source of the water. This helps us find out the best course of action for the removal process and ensures that we’re working safely and efficiently.

Step 2: Water Extraction

We’ll use our advanced water extraction equipment to remove the water from your crawl space. This includes truck-mounted pumps and wet vacuums that can extract water quickly and efficiently.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use our spec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from your crawl space. This includes industrial-grade dehumidifiers and fans that help to speed up the drying process.

Step 4: Cleanup and Restoration

Finally, we’ll clean and restore your crawl space to its original condition. This includes repairing any damaged insulation, replacing any wet or damaged materials, and ensuring that your crawl space is safe and secure.

Crawl Space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ill (less than 1 gallon) Yes No Easy to clean up with a wet/dry vacuum and some towels.
Water damage to a small area (less than 10 sq. Ft.) No Yes Takes specialized equipment and expertise to dry and restore properly.
Standing water in the crawl space (more than 2 inches) No Yes Presents a safety risk and needs specialized equipment and expertise to dry and restore properly.
Water damage to a large area (more than 100 sq. Ft.) No Yes Takes specialized equipment and expertise to dry and restore properly, and delays can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Water damage to insulation or structural elements No Yes Needs specialized expertise and equipment to repair and restore properly, and delays can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Musty or mildewy smells in the home No Yes Presents a health risk and needs specialized equipment and expertise to identify and fix the source of the problem.

Crawl Space Water Removal Cost in Long Lake, MN

The cost of crawl space water removal in Long Lake, MN var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common crawl space water removal services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ions.
Insulation repair or replacement $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and type of insulation.
Structural repair or replacement $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and type of structural element.
Specialized equipment rental $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and type of equipment needed.
Dehumidification and ventilation $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ions.
Final inspection and cleanup $500 – $1,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ions.
